In the sequence 11, 9, 7, ___, 3, what is the missing number?

Explanation:
A steady decrease by 2 each step is the pattern. From 11 to 9 is -2, and from 9 to 7 is -2, so the next term should be 7 - 2 = 5. Then 5 - 2 = 3 fits the final number. Therefore the missing number is 5. Choosing any other value would break the consistent drop by 2 each time.
